AI and Smart Infrastructure in India

Infrastructure forms the backbone of any developing economy, and AI is revolutionizing how India plans, builds, and manages it. Traditional systems often struggle with inefficiencies, delays, and cost overruns. However, AI-powered tools now analyze massive datasets to optimize construction schedules, predict material needs, and prevent structural failures.

For instance, AI-based predictive maintenance systems monitor bridges, highways, and railways in real time. These systems detect early signs of damage and recommend timely repairs. Consequently, this approach saves money, reduces accidents, and improves public safety.

In addition, smart traffic management systems powered by AI are transforming urban mobility. These systems analyze live traffic data and automatically adjust signals to reduce congestion. As a result, cities experience smoother traffic flow and lower pollution levels.

AI in Healthcare: Making Quality Care Accessible

Healthcare remains one of India’s biggest challenges, especially in rural and semi-urban areas. However, AI is bridging this gap by enabling faster diagnoses, personalized treatments, and remote consultations.

AI-powered diagnostic tools now analyze X-rays, MRIs, and CT scans with remarkable accuracy. These systems help doctors detect diseases like cancer, tuberculosis, and heart conditions at early stages. Consequently, early detection improves survival rates and reduces treatment costs.

Furthermore, AI-driven telemedicine platforms allow patients in remote villages to consult specialists without traveling long distances. This not only saves time but also ensures timely medical attention. Meanwhile, AI chatbots assist patients with appointment bookings, symptom checks, and medication reminders, making healthcare more accessible than ever.

Transforming Education Through AI

Education shapes the future of any nation, and AI is redefining how Indians learn. Traditional classroom models often fail to address individual learning needs. However, AI-powered platforms now personalize education based on a student’s strengths, weaknesses, and pace.

For example, adaptive learning systems analyze a student’s performance and automatically adjust content difficulty. This approach helps slow learners catch up while challenging advanced students. As a result, learning becomes more inclusive and effective.

Moreover, AI tools assist teachers by automating administrative tasks such as grading and attendance. This frees up time for meaningful interactions with students. Additionally, virtual tutors and AI-powered doubt-solving systems provide 24/7 academic support.

In rural areas, AI-based language translation tools help students access quality content in their native languages. This significantly reduces the digital divide and promotes equal learning opportunities.

Smarter Governance With AI

Governance plays a critical role in national development, and AI is helping India build a more transparent, responsive, and efficient system. Traditionally, government processes involved heavy paperwork, slow approvals, and limited data insights. However, AI now enables faster decision-making and better resource allocation.

For instance, AI-powered data analytics systems identify welfare beneficiaries accurately. This reduces fraud and ensures that benefits reach the right people. Similarly, predictive analytics help governments prepare for natural disasters, manage crowd control, and plan emergency responses.

Additionally, AI chatbots assist citizens with queries related to government schemes, documentation, and services. These bots operate 24/7, reducing dependency on physical offices. Consequently, citizens enjoy faster service delivery and improved trust in public systems.

AI in Agriculture: Empowering Farmers

Agriculture employs a large portion of India’s population, yet it often suffers from unpredictable weather, pests, and low productivity. AI is changing this narrative by making farming smarter and more data-driven.

AI-powered tools analyze soil quality, weather patterns, and crop health using satellite imagery and sensors. Based on this data, farmers receive precise recommendations on irrigation, fertilization, and pest control. As a result, crop yields increase while resource wastage decreases.

Moreover, AI-based market prediction systems help farmers decide the best time to sell their produce. This minimizes losses and improves income stability. Over time, these technologies contribute to sustainable farming practices and food security.

Driving Economic Growth With AI

AI is not just improving services—it is also creating new industries and job opportunities. From fintech and e-commerce to cybersecurity and robotics, AI-driven startups are booming across India.

Businesses now use AI to analyze customer behavior, optimize supply chains, and personalize marketing strategies. This leads to higher efficiency and better customer experiences. In turn, increased productivity strengthens India’s global competitiveness.

Furthermore, AI is supporting small and medium enterprises by offering affordable automation tools. These tools help businesses scale faster without heavy investments. Consequently, entrepreneurship thrives, and innovation becomes more accessible.

Ethical and Responsible AI Development

While AI brings massive benefits, it also raises concerns about data privacy, job displacement, and algorithmic bias. Therefore, responsible AI development remains crucial for long-term success.

India is actively working on frameworks that promote ethical AI usage. These frameworks emphasize transparency, accountability, and fairness. For example, explainable AI models ensure that decisions remain understandable and traceable.

Moreover, reskilling programs aim to prepare the workforce for AI-driven jobs. Instead of replacing humans, AI should augment human capabilities. With the right policies, India can ensure that technological growth benefits everyone.

The Road Ahead: A Smarter, Stronger India

AI is no longer an optional upgrade—it is a necessity for national progress. By integrating AI into infrastructure, healthcare, education, agriculture, and governance, India is building a future that is not only smarter but also more inclusive.

However, success depends on collaboration between government, private companies, and academic institutions. Together, they must focus on innovation, data security, and ethical standards. When implemented responsibly, AI can uplift millions of lives and create long-term prosperity.

In the coming years, India will not just adopt AI—it will shape it. With its massive talent pool, growing startup ecosystem, and digital-first mindset, the nation is well-positioned to become a global leader in AI-powered development.
